VIII.

Ah! who can paint that first great awful night,

Big with a blessing or a blight,

When the poor Dramatist, all fume and fret,

Fuss, fidget, fancy, fever, funking, fright,

Ferment, fault-fearing, faintness—more f’s yet:

Flushed, frigid, flurried, flinching, fitful, flat,—

Add famished, fuddled, and fatigued, to that;

Funeral, fate-foreboding—sits in doubt,
